Keane Group (FRAC) Tops Q3 EPS by 6c, Revenues Beat; Offers 4Q Revenue Outlook Below Consensus
October 31, 2018 5:04 PM EDTKeane Group (NYSE: FRAC) reported Q3 EPS of $0.28, $0.06 better than the analyst estimate of $0.22. Revenue for the quarter came in at $558.9 million versus the consensus estimate of $547.65 million.
